K-6 Special Education Teacher - Special Purpose Private School

Summary:

The special education teacher is needed for a K-6 position, serving students with intellectual disabilities. The Special Purpose Private School Teacher, will program for, and teach in the K-6 program that serves students that require 1:1 support, who are working towards their highest level of independence by working on behavioral goals, effective communication, social goals, and academic goals that are created for the student by a team of professionals, and the child's parents/guardians. This Individualized Education Plan, (IEP) is used to help create the Individualized Treatment Plan, (ITP) which is developed by the school team and parents/guardians to address additional needs of each student. The K-6 program uses Applied Behavior Analysis (ABA) to address student's weaknesses and to build off of their current strengths. A Board Certified Behavior Analyst oversees the program and data is taken daily to ensure goals are being worked on daily and that students are making progress towards their goals. Classroom teachers create materials, visuals, and other needed tools for the delivery of instruction to meet the diverse needs of the students in the program. 
 
Classroom teachers are responsible for providing instruction to 5-7 students. Teachers are responsible for overseeing the Ed Tech's that are assigned to each of their students in their class. Teachers assist in creating IEP goals and are a vital part of the IEP team. Students require varying levels of assistance with skills such as communicating effectively, following safety instructions, participating in academic learning opportunities, using playground equipment safely, and toileting for example.  Pineview Learning Center offers speech therapy and occupational therapy to students who qualify.

Company Summary:

Maine School Solutions locations are approved day treatment programs licensed by the Maine Department of Education as special purpose private schools. Maine School Solutions believe that all students can learn, achieve at high standards, and have abilities and talents that are worthy of being identified and supported. Maine School Solutions are an affiliate of the Becket Family of Services which has 40+ locations and over 50 years of serving New England youth and families.

At Maine School Solutions, we provide individualized therapeutic support and educational services to those students identified as special education and that have not been successful in public school in grades K – 12. All students have an assigned school social worker and are supported by Behavioral Health Professionals (BHP), Special Education Teachers, Occupational Therapists, and Speech Therapists.
